Research on On-Line Monitoring Method of Cable Insulation Based on Signal Injection

摘要

Underground cables are widely used in urban distribution network. The insulation state of cable is related to the safety and reliability of power supply. In this paper, a cable insulation monitoring method based on signal injection is proposed. The low frequency signal is injected and the dielectric loss parameters of the cable are obtained. The insulation state of the cable is reflected by the dielectric loss parameter of the injected signal. Considering the accuracy of the injected signal in cable insulation monitoring, double terminal sampling is adopted. The variational mode decomposition and signal entropy are used to process the sampled signal and extract the injection signal to reduce the noise interference in the sampling signal. The feasibility and effectiveness of this method is verified by simulation.
